Disinfecting commercial premises starts with understanding that cleaning and disinfecting are not exactly the same thing. Cleaning removes visible dirt, dust, and buildup from surfaces. Disinfecting goes a step further by using the right products and methods to reduce germs on those surfaces after they have been cleaned. In an office, both steps matter if the goal is to maintain a space that feels truly well cared for.

The first priority is usually identifying the areas that need the most attention. In most workplaces, germs tend to collect on the surfaces people touch all day without even thinking about it. That includes things like:

  • Door handles and push plates
  • Desks and shared workstations
  • Break room counters and appliance handles
  • Restroom fixtures
  • Conference tables and shared equipment
  • Light switches, railings, and elevator buttons

Once those areas are identified, the process needs to be consistent. A quick wipe here and there may help on the surface, but keeping germs under control in a commercial setting usually takes a more structured approach. High-touch areas need regular attention, and the products being used should match the type of surface and the level of use that area gets throughout the day.

What tools are used in commercial cleaning?

What tools are used in commercial cleaning

Commercial cleaning uses more than just spray bottles and mops. In most professional settings, crews rely on a range of tools designed to clean larger spaces faster, more thoroughly, and with better consistency. The exact equipment can vary depending on the building, but a few categories show up again and again.

Some of the most common tools include:

1. Commercial vacuum cleaners

These are built to handle larger floor areas, heavier foot traffic, and more frequent use than standard household vacuums. They are often used for carpets, entryways, and upholstered surfaces.

2. Floor scrubbers and buffers

Hard floors in commercial spaces need more than a quick sweep. Scrubbers and buffers help remove buildup, maintain shine, and keep surfaces looking professional.

3. Microfiber mops and cloths

These are simple but important. They help crews clean efficiently, reduce streaking, and pick up dust and dirt more effectively on desks, counters, and other surfaces.

4. Disinfecting tools and sprayers

In shared workspaces, restrooms, break rooms, and high-touch areas, proper disinfecting matters. This is where the right workplace cleaning practices help support a healthier environment.

5. Janitorial carts

These keep supplies organized and make it easier for cleaning crews to move through a building without wasting time going back and forth for materials.

6. Trash and liner systems

Waste removal is a basic part of commercial cleaning, but having the right bins, bags, and handling systems helps the process stay clean and efficient.

7. Detail tools for high-touch areas

Smaller brushes, extension dusters, and specialty wipes help crews clean keyboards, door handles, vents, and other spots people interact with all day.

Why does home cleaning matter during treatment?

Living with cancer treatment means learning to ration energy in ways most people never have to think about. Appointments, medications, rest, and recovery take up the space that everyday routines used to occupy. But the kitchen still needs cleaning. The floors still need attention. Those tasks do not disappear, they just become harder to get to.

Household upkeep also has a way of compounding. A few missed weeks are much harder to recover from than a few missed days, and playing catch-up costs more energy than keeping pace would have. For someone already carrying so much, that added weight is the last thing they need.

Having a clean, well-kept home gives people something back. It creates a little breathing room, a space that feels cared for even when life is at its hardest. That matters more than it might sound.

How cleaning companies help

Cleaning for a Reason is a nonprofit that connects cancer patients with free professional home cleaning services through participating companies across the country. It removes one real, practical burden from people who have enough to think about, and it does so without adding any financial pressure along the way.

When a patient is approved through the program, a local service partner takes it from there and handles everything directly. Preventing allergies in the workplace starts with understanding how quickly irritants can build up indoors. When they’re not addressed, they can impact comfort, make it harder to focus, and leave the office feeling less fresh. Here’s how to keep those irritants in check:

Keep Dust From Building Up

Dust is one of the most common causes of allergy irritation in office settings. It settles on desks, windowsills, baseboards, electronics, and light fixtures, then continues to circulate as people move through the space. Regular dusting with attention to overlooked surfaces helps keep those particles from spreading throughout the workday. A healthier office often depends on the same kind of consistent care described in discussions about the role of office cleaners.

Focus on Floors and Soft Surfaces

Carpets, rugs, and upholstered furniture can trap allergens much longer than hard surfaces. Even when an office looks tidy, those materials may still hold dust, pollen, and other particles that affect indoor comfort. Frequent vacuuming and periodic deeper cleaning help reduce buildup and keep those surfaces from becoming a hidden source of irritation. Paying attention to floors also helps prevent debris from being carried from one area of the office to another.

Improve Indoor Air Quality

Cleaner air plays a major role in preventing allergy issues at work. Dust and allergens can collect in vents, filters, and poorly maintained areas, which allows them to keep circulating even after surfaces are wiped down. Replacing filters regularly, keeping vents clean, and reducing excess dust helps improve the overall environment. Establish Cleaning Priorities Early

It is much easier to maintain a healthy workspace when clear cleaning priorities are set from the beginning. Businesses should identify which areas need daily care, which require weekly attention, and which should be deep cleaned less frequently but still consistently. This creates structure and prevents important tasks from slipping through the cracks. Sanitize the Areas People Touch Most

Some of the most important cleaning tasks involve surfaces that may not always look dirty. Shared equipment, entry points, kitchen handles, restroom fixtures, and tables, that get used by managers and trainees, can collect germs throughout the day because multiple people use them repeatedly. Sanitizing these areas frequently helps reduce contamination and supports a healthier environment for staff and visitors. Making this part of the regular routine helps protect the workplace from preventable buildup.
